The Sun Hydraulics RVCDKEN (RVCDKEN) is a ventable, pilot-operated, balanced piston relief cartridge with an external drain, designed to function as a normally closed pressure regulating valve. When the inlet port pressure reaches the designated valve setting, it begins to open to the tank port, effectively throttling flow to regulate pressure. This model features a vent port that allows for remote control by other pilot or two-way valves and includes a drain port that renders it insensitive to back pressure. It offers precision with low pressure rise versus flow and operates smoothly and quietly with moderate speed. The RVCDKEN can handle maximum pressure at port 2, making it suitable for cross-port relief circuits, though spool leakage should be considered in such applications. It is not recommended for load-holding applications due to potential leakage. The main stage orifice is protected by a 150-micron stainless steel screen. The valve's performance includes a cavity T-21A series 1 capacity of 15 gpm (60 L/min), with factory pressure settings established at 4 gpm (15 L/min). It has a maximum operating pressure of 5000 psi (350 bar) and control pilot flow ranging from 7 to 10 in\u00b3/min (0.11 to 0.16 L/min). Typical response time is around 10 ms, with maximum valve leakage at 110 SUS (24 cSt) being approximately 2 in\u00b3/min at 1000 psi (30 cc/min at 70 bar). The adjustment mechanism involves up to five clockwise turns to increase the setting, with specific torque requirements for installation and adjustment components provided. This model is equipped with EPDM seals suitable for systems using phosphate ester fluids but should not be exposed to petroleum-based substances. Additionally, it incorporates Sun\u2019s floating style construction which minimizes internal binding risks due to installation variances or machining discrepancies.

Ventable, pilot-operated, balanced piston relief cartridges with external drain are normally closed pressure regulating valves. When the pressure at the inlet (port 1) reaches the valve setting, the valve starts to open to tank (port 2), throttling flow to regulate the pressure. They provide a vent port (port 3) that connects between the main piston and pilot stage to provide for remote control by other pilot or 2-way valves and a drain (port 4) that makes them insensitive to back pressure. These valves are accurate, have low pressure rise vs. flow, they are smooth and quiet, and are moderately fast.
- A remote pilot relief on port 3 (vent) will control the valve below its own setting.
- Will accept maximum pressure at port 2; suitable for use in cross port relief circuits. If used in cross port relief circuits, consider spool leakage.
- Main stage orifice is protected by a 150 micron stainless steel screen.
- Not suitable for use in load holding applications due to spool leakage.
- Pressure at port 4 is directly additive to the valve setting at a 1:1 ratio and should not exceed 5000 psi (350 bar).
- Cartridges configured with EPDM seals are for use in systems with phosphate ester fluids. Exposure to petroleum based fluids, greases and lubricants will damage the seals.
- W and Y controls (where applicable) can be specified with or without a special setting. When no special setting is specified, the valve is adjustable throughout its full range using the W or Y control. When a special setting is specified, this setting represents the maximum setting of the valve.
- Incorporates the Sun floating style construction to minimize the possibility of internal parts binding due to excessive installation torque and/or cavity/cartridge machining variations.
| Cavity | T-21A |
| Series | 1 |
| Capacity | 15 gpm60 L/min. |
| Factory Pressure Settings Established at | 4 gpm15 L/min. |
| Maximum Operating Pressure | 5000 psi350 bar |
| Control Pilot Flow | 7 - 10 in³/min.0,11 - 0,16 L/min. |
| Response Time - Typical | 10 ms10 ms |
| Maximum Valve Leakage at 110 SUS (24 cSt) | 2 in³/min.@1000 psi30 cc/min.@70 bar |
| Adjustment - Number of Clockwise Turns to Increase Setting | 55 |
| Valve Hex Size | 7/8 in.22,2 mm |
| Valve Installation Torque | 30 - 35 lbf ft41 - 47 Nm |
| Adjustment Screw Internal Hex Size | 5/32 in.4 mm |
| Locknut Hex Size | 9/16 in.15 mm |
| Locknut Torque | 80 - 90 lbf in.9 - 10 Nm |
| Model Weight | .40 lb0,20 kg |
| Seal kit - Cartridge | Viton: 990-021-006 |
